CVE-2024-27135

A vulnerability in Apache Pulsar allows a malicious authenticated user to perform remote arbitrary code execution on Pulsar's function worker. A successful attack impacts the data integrity and confidentiality, as well as system availability. Pulsar broker is also susceptible to this attack when...

CVE-2022-34321

A flaw was found in Apache Pulsar. Due to missing authentication checking, unauthenticated users can connect to the /proxy-stats endpoint. This endpoint exposes confidential information about the deployment and may allow the attacker to increase the logging level. As a result, the attacker may ha...

CVE-2024-27317

In Pulsar Functions Worker, authenticated users can upload functions in jar or nar files. These files, essentially zip files, are extracted by the Functions Worker. However, if a malicious file is uploaded, it could exploit a directory traversal vulnerability. This occurs when the filenames in th...

CVE-2024-27894

The CVE describes a vulnerability in Apache Pulsar where the Functions Worker can create functions whose implementation is fetched from a URL (file, http, https). An authenticated attacker could read any file the worker process can access (including environment secrets) and use the worker as a pr...

CVE-2024-27317

Root cause: a directory traversal in archive extraction when uploaded ZIPs (jar/nar) are processed by Pulsar Functions Worker, allowing creation/modification of files outside the extraction dir. Attack surface includes Pulsar Broker when functionsWorkerEnabled=true. Affected versions span 2.4.0–2...
